Storage tanks demand venting to compensate for that dynamics of adjusting water amounts. This can be accomplished by using a thoroughly oriented and warmth-traced filter housing fitted that has a hydrophobic microbial retentive membrane filter affixed to an atmospheric vent. Alternatively, an computerized membrane-filtered compressed gas blanketing method may very well be used. In both equally situations, rupture disks Geared up having a rupture alarm gadget needs to be used as a further safeguard for your mechanical integrity of the tank. Areas of issue include microbial advancement or corrosion because of irregular or incomplete sanitization and microbial contamination from unalarmed rupture disk failures caused by condensate-occluded vent filters.

Ammonia-Totally free Water— Functionally, this water will need to have a negligible ammonia focus to stay away from interference in checks sensitive to ammonia. It has been equated with Higher Purity Water that has a drastically tighter Phase one conductivity specification than Purified Water as a result of latter's allowance for a minimal volume of ammonium amid other ions. Having said that, If your user's Purified Water were filtered and achieved or exceeded the conductivity requirements of Large Purity Water, it will comprise negligible ammonia or other ions and will be used in lieu of Higher Purity Water. Carbon Dioxide-Cost-free Water— The introductory percentage of the Reagents, Indicators, and Alternatives section defines this water as Purified Water which has been vigorously boiled for a minimum of five minutes, then cooled and protected against absorption of atmospheric carbon dioxide. Since the absorption of carbon dioxide tends to drive down the water pH, the majority of the makes use of of Carbon Dioxide-Free of charge Water are either connected as a solvent in pH-connected or pH- sensitive determinations or as being a solvent in carbonate-sensitive reagents or determinations. An additional use of the water is for specific optical rotation and coloration and clarity of Alternative assessments. Even though it can be done this water is indicated for these checks just because of its purity, It is additionally possible that the pH outcomes of carbon dioxide that contains water could interfere with the results of these tests. A third plausible explanation this water is indicated is outgassing air bubbles could interfere Using these photometric-type checks. The boiled water planning method may also considerably diminished the concentrations of all kinds of other dissolved gases as well as carbon dioxide. Consequently, in a number of the purposes for Carbon Dioxide-Cost-free Water, it may be the inadvertent deaeration impact that actually renders this water acceptable.

In-line UV gentle in a wavelength of 254 nm can also be used to repeatedly “sanitize” water circulating during the method, but these units need to be correctly sized for that water move. This kind of equipment inactivate a large proportion (although not one hundred%) of microorganisms that stream through the system but cannot be used to immediately Management current biofilm upstream or downstream of your machine.
